Old Alpina is back: the Bovensiepen 05 GT is a 789bhp modified M5 Touring

The Alpina-branded Bovensiepen 05 GT, a 789-horsepower modified BMW M5 Touring estate, is entering production with deliveries set to begin in the fourth quarter of 2026. Priced from €198,900, it targets the luxury performance estate market, though key modifications remain undisclosed. The car is led by Frank Stephenson’s design and will produce 200 units annually. It competes with high-end alternatives while filling a gap left by BMW’s unbuilt Alpina B5 Touring.
